So Sunday was my birthday, and all-in-all it was really good. Usually I have a real crummy attitude toward my own birthday preferring to be left alone than to have any attention brought on myself. This year was different, I've gone out with friends and I actually enjoyed myself. I know, I'm surprised too.

Saturday Jared and I went out for Mexican with his father and grandfather. It was pointed out that all Mexican is the same food just wrapped in something different. After that we went dirt bike riding on his grandfather's land which was a blast. Riding a dirt bike at night through fields is great, you never know when a hole is going to sneak up on you and your front wheel is going to come off the ground. After that his girlfriend drove us to midtown and we had drinks at Celtic Crossing. I don't like bars for one reason, they're too loud. You go there to be social, and then social interaction is nearly impossible. But after three Long Island Iced Teas and a vodka cranberry it didn't bother me so much. Jared drank equal what I drank which was quite a feat for him because he doesn't drink, ever. He also managed to keep it all down so kudos to him. After that I went home, got up this morning and went to church with my mom because she had to give an announcement and she hates hates hates getting up in front of people, so I did the announcement for her. Then I went to 28 Weeks Later with Stephen and learned that there's nothing scarier than a fast zombie on fire. Then I went to dinner with my parents at TGI Fridays. I had two more Long Island Iced Teas and my mom brought a small cake for the birthday celebration. At one point this random, middle aged woman came by and wished me a happy birthday which was odd, but also very polite.

Also, my dad's chicken came in 17th place at Memphis in May BBQ Fest, which is actually really good considering there were 70+ entries, so he was well within the top 20. He also just got promoted to head cook on the cooking team so I know where I'm going to be next year.

My whole birthday take is as follows:

* TV stand (To replace my old 200+ pound entertainment center)
* Phil Collins Greatest Hits (I asked for it as a sort-of joke, but it's really really good)
* carrying case for my laptop
* sheet for my mattress so my down comforter can stop stabbing me at night (It's a definite improvement)
* Blink by Malcolm Gladwell
* 5 Long Island Iced Teas, one vodka cranberry, dinner, and an appetizer
* $50



It was definitely a great birthday, the last two days have been a blast. Now I have to wait another year to get this kind of attention again
